New Delhi-based multi-instrumentalist Baba's latest English single, 'Hold Me Tonight,' has rocketed to the number one position on the iTunes US pop charts.

The singer-songwriter and producer has also garnered attention on the world indie charts, where the track climbed to the 13th spot, solidifying its global appeal.

'Hold Me Tonight' delves into the experience of anxiety and its isolating effects, offering a raw and emotional narrative aimed at encouraging personal change to enhance relationships, according to Baba.

With its release on August 15, the song's reflective lyrics and powerful message have resonated deeply with listeners. Baba, who hails from Assam, also directed the music video, which features artistic projections symbolising hope and resilience.

Going by the name his mother affectionately uses, Baba, whose real name is Abhiruk Patowary, has built a unique sound blending various musical genres.

Starting with the piano, he expanded his repertoire by learning drums at 12 and guitar at 14, ultimately developing a signature style.

Over the years, Baba has released several acclaimed albums and singles under multiple artist names. At 17, he debuted his first album 'Aerial' as Gaia, which, while not a commercial success, demonstrated his creative potential.

Recently, Baba undertook a 30-day song challenge, producing a new track each day. This ambitious project received praise from the UK edition of Rolling Stone magazine, describing it as a 'groundbreaking format' that could inspire artists to innovate.
